As you can tell I've had some troubles with my Treo 700p.

For the first 3 months everything was fine but now, the HFL recognizes an incoming call, answers the call but does not work after that. I have to talk with the Treo in hand without it coming over the speaker system. After the call is completed I get the typical 2 tone sound coming over the speakers letting me know that the call has ended

I've contacted Verizon they blame the HFL and My Acura salesman blames the phone I think I need to get in touch with the Acura service dept.

Has anybody had this problem?

Completely remove the RL's HFL profile from the Treo, and delete the phone from the RL. To be safe, turn off the car and exit it before continuing. Then go thru the pairing process again.

Some other things to try: Once a conversation is in process using the handheld, press the steering wheel button and say "transfer". Will this transfer that call to the Treo? Try pairing the Treo with another vehicle at your dealer and see if that works. This might help determine if the problem is the phone or your car.

HFL, Treo 700p Problem Solved

FINALLY !!!!!!!!!!!!!!

I talked with the folks that handle the HFL in the Acura and found that maybe by my own fault I had activated the "Auto Answer"

Following is how my situations was corrected.

In my Treo phone;

Entered into the Home Page, then Preferances, then Handsfree, then in the Auto Answer I selected "Disable"


The people at Acura HFL took me thru the steps and were very pleasant to work with

Now that I think about it I had the same problem with my RAZR when I first got the RL. I had Auto Answer enabled, and when the call came in to the car it would pick up then disconnect. Glad you got it figured out!
